Ahead of CEO Satya Nadella’s planned visit to India next month, Microsoft has shared fresh details on its AI-skilling efforts in the country. The tech giant revealed new progress on its micro-degree model along with early placement outcomes.
During his visit to India in January this year, Nadella had committed to training 10 million Indians in AI by 2030. In a fresh blogpost today, the company said it has crossed the halfway mark, having trained 5.6 million people in just 10 months.
